When .lecte4l Vice President in 1848 .—whew the Acting President in 1850,—and was a candidate for re-nomination by Convention in Baltimore, in 1852, be t 4) be a Whig --nothing sore, noduag less The Native American, party at that timo was in existence and. proclaimed principles in terms far less exceptionable than those now avow ed by the Know Nothing party. But Mr. Fill wig-, then bad neither part nor lot with them, he stood upon the ground tam:pied by CLAY, wEnsTrat and Sams...pr. What is be now ? lie has been initiated into the Order of Know- Nothings, taken upon himself its secret oaths and obligations, and this at a time when his friends were presenting his claims to be elected President of the United States. He has since become the candidate and aeoepted the 'tontine. tion of the American or Know-Nothing Nation al Convention. In a correspondence between the Order of United Americans of the State of New York and him, under the date of July 25th, 1`,55(i, they say— " Both from your put official acts, and kom the assurances and views' expressed by you on many occasions, as having similiar sentiments in reference to these objects, to them of so much seeming importance, the successful establishment of these principles, as the fundamental Rules of o ur Government, they believe essential for its tranquility, and a continued progress in the de velopment of all its greatness." Mr. Fillmore iu his answer, dated 2tith of July, 1856, acquiesces in this statement sod re plies— " My position before the country is well kuown admitting neither of disguise nor equivocation. I am the candidate of the American party." Mr FILLMORE here proclaims himself the American candidate, and adopts the creed, oaths and obligations of that party without "disguise or equivocation " In the Secret Lodge of the Order of Know Nothings he has sworn that be will neither vote for nor appoint a Roman Catho lic to office. If elected and inaugurated Presi dent of the United States, he would be compelled to swear that he would require " no religious test ~, a 7 14,t1,:tiorzti on t., any Oftre or "Mir Trust ri sad er the I s sued Stairs. " I ask, under such circumstances, which oath would be keep, and which oath would he violate! Are the Old Line Whigs prepared to endorse Mr FiLesioax, thus presented for their ruffragee by himself ? Time, will not permit me to discuss at large, the qui,,,tion of the Territories I hold that the Territory ceded to us by Mexico was _purchased by common treasure. The fifteen Slave States contributed their portion of tit fund as well as the tern fifteen Free States rerritory should stand on the same footing as admitted States, and the right of the people to hold Slaves or not, as they_please, in the territory, ought to be com mensurate with the rights of the people as they exist iu the thirty-one States. There can be no just ground for any discrimination between the two cases. New Territory is surely not more sacred than the old thirteen States, or the pm ant thirty-ono States. The will of a majority prevails in the oases last enumerated, and the same orthodox principle should prevail in the newly acquired Territory. What is the doctrine of the Wilmot proviso ? It is the sixteen free States declaring to the fif• teen slave §tates—you are part owners of this Territory ; you have abed your blood and expen• ded your treasure in acquiring it, but you shall have no share in its enjoyment or profits. Strip it of its trappings, and it amounts to this : there are thirty-one stockholders in a corporation, and sixteen say to fifteen, it is true you are part owners and have contributed to the purchase of Our common property, but you shall have uo share in the enjoyment of its privileges or the receipts of its profits. Such a doctrine is 'sub versive of every principle of justice and equality, and cannot be sustained. I am not the advocate of opinions that areiiew to the Whig party of Pennsylvania. At a Whig meeting held in September, 1850, at the Chinese Museum, in Philadelphia, I offered a resolution congratulating the Nation upon the restoration of peace and quietude to the country by the passage of the Compromise Acts of that year.— It was unanimously adopted, and I then laid down the same principles which I am now en deavoring to inculcate. In November, 1850, the great Union Meeting was held at the same place, and over which John Sergeant presided. Among others, I again en , forced the same principles At a later period, during the session of the Legislature of this State iu 1851, a pure Whig meeting was called to re quent the repeal of the Act of the Legislature of 1t47, which closed the public jails of this Cotu nionwealth against the custody of Fugitive Slaves. At that meeting Samuel Breck, second to no man in the country, in intelligence and patriot ism, presided. 1 again promulgated the same doctrine and they were again endorsed by the Whig party assembled on that occasion. These are some of -the reasons wily I invoke every Old Line Whig in Pennsylvania to support Mr. Buchanan The triumph of the Democratic party iu Pennsylvania, in October nest, would place his election beyond doubt. It would re move the last glimmering hope of the opposition, restore peace and quietude to the country, and for one generation at least, put at rest the pres eut agitation on the question of slavery.
